    I recently visited Schulman's Movie Bowl Grille in Corsicana with my kids to see the new Supergirl…read moremovie on a Friday evening in late June. I was genuinely excited because we have a Schulman's theater in my hometown called Film Alley, and it's absolutely beautiful, clean, and well-maintained. I was expecting a similar experience, but unfortunately, that wasn't the case. The moment we walked inside, we were hit with a strong musty, stagnant smell. The air felt heavy, warm, and humid. On a Texas summer day, the last thing you expect is for a movie theater to feel warmer inside than outside. The lobby has some nice features, including an arcade, what looked like a cornhole area, and the ticket and concession counter. However, the layout feels very cramped. As soon as you walk through the front doors, there's very little space before you're right in the middle of the ticket line and concession area. With people constantly coming in and others waiting to buy tickets, drinks, popcorn, and snacks, it quickly becomes crowded and difficult to move around comfortably. As we looked around while waiting in line, I also noticed how dirty everything seemed. This wasn't just a few pieces of popcorn on the floor after a movie. It looked like the floors hadn't been thoroughly cleaned in quite some time, which only added to the disappointing first impression. After getting our tickets, we waited in the hallway for our theater. The smell became even stronger, especially near the restrooms, and the warmth was even more noticeable. It was honestly unpleasant. We decided to stay since we had already paid for our tickets. Once inside the theater, it was still very warm, and the odor hadn't improved. One thing I did like was the QR code ordering system. It was easy to scan and browse the menu. I ordered a chicken wrap, fries, and a Diet Coke, while my son ordered popcorn and candy. Unfortunately, the ordering system has some issues. There was no option to request basic items like ketchup, ranch, barbecue sauce, napkins, utensils, or even extra items after placing the order, despite the app saying you could. That's something that definitely needs improvement. Our food arrived about 20 minutes later, which was perfectly reasonable. The fries were actually very good. However, we weren't given any ketchup, napkins, utensils, or condiments of any kind. To make matters worse, my Diet Coke had been filled so full that when the employee handed it to me, it spilled all over me and my son. Since we hadn't been given any napkins, there was no way to clean it up. Then my son was told they were out of the candy he originally ordered. He picked Reese's Peanut Butter Cups instead, but when he opened them, they were completely melted. Throughout the movie, I kept trying to order napkins through the QR code system, but there simply wasn't an option. One thing that also surprised me was how easily we could hear the movie playing in the theater next door during our movie's quiet scenes. I've honestly never experienced that before--not even at discount theaters. There were definitely some positives. The movie itself was great, the fries were delicious, and spending time with my kids made the evening enjoyable despite everything else. However, I think this theater has several areas that need immediate attention: * Fix the air conditioning. Texas summers are too hot for a warm theater. * Find and eliminate the musty odor, especially around the restroom area. * Improve overall cleanliness throughout the building. * Update the QR ordering system to allow guests to request napkins, utensils, and condiments. * Make sure concession items are stocked and candy is stored properly. If you plan on eating here, I'd honestly recommend bringing your own wet wipes or napkins just in case, because we weren't provided any. I really wanted to love this theater because I've had such wonderful experiences with another Schulman's location. Sadly, this visit was disappointing from the moment we walked in until the time we left. Overall, I'd give this location 1 out of 5 stars. The movie was great, the fries were tasty, and I enjoyed spending time with my kids, but the cleanliness, odor, lack of air conditioning, and poor food service experience made this a theater I probably won't return to unless significant improvements are made.
